Do the HB's actually understand (maybe a word alien to their vocabulary...) that the gold foil is actually a layer of mylar to help with heat reflection? The main structure is comparatively solid underneath the mylar.... (correct me if I am wrong here.....)

Interestingly the mylar layer is not evident on any of the test modules, including the "giant gantry" test lander unit. Surely this could be shown as a (admittedly very small) piece of evidence that they actually went? It was only on the real LM's because it was REALLY NEEDED!! Without the mylar the LM looks more "functional", with the mylar layer it looks too "flimsy and childish" .... surely an argument, in a way, that the LM was real and did go to the moon....
